Seller's description:

1974 Jaguar XKE E Type

5.3 V12 manual

20,000 miles only

Last owner since 1989

Chassis UE1S23900

Engine 7S14734LB

In original unrestored condition

Finished in Green Sand with Moss Green interior.

Manufactured in November 1973, this magnificent E Type was despatched on the 9th January to British Leyland New York

There is a US title certificate on file issued in 1989 that shows the car was registered in Pennysylvania in 1976 presumably by the second owner. Mileage was noted to be 19198 on the 4th April 1989.

Car was then shipped to Ireland and landed in Dublin port in January 1990. Current mileage is 20,300 miles so car has only covered 1100 miles in the last 33 years. Irish registered so no taxes to register in EU

Car is in magnificent condition throughout. The paintwork appears to be the factory finish and is without blemish. The interior is equally good with a recent hood fitted. The engine has just undergone an expensive overhaul at UK marque specialist Nigel Boycott who totally stripped the engine and throughly cleaned all components. The crankshaft was modified to accommodate a complete rear lip seal conversion. Flywheel was lightened and refaced and a reconditioned clutch cover and disc was fitted. Crankshaft was balanced dynamically together with crankshaft damper, fan belt pulley, flywheel and clutch cover. Con rods were balanced end to end. New rings, valves, heat duty timing chain, thermostats, bearings, seals, gaskets hoses and stainless steel clips were fitted. All levers, brackets etc were stripped, vapour blasted and replated. Carbs, waterpump and distributor were stripped, cleaned and rebuilt with new parts as required. A new exhaust was fitted.

Result is a car that drives and sounds amazingly well.

Comes with large and small tools.
